The shortest shipping time by sea between Mecca and Karachi is 10 days 8h. Ships depart from Jeddah (SAJED) and arrive at Port Qasim (PKBQM) with scheduled departures Every 1-2 weeks.
There are scheduled container ships that depart every 1-2 weeks from Jeddah (SAJED) and arrive into Port Qasim (PKBQM) around 10 days 8h later. These services are operated by CMA CGM, CMA CGM, CMA CGM and CMA CGM.
The quickest flight from Mecca to Karachi takes around 3h 48m. Flights depart from King Abdulaziz International Airport (JED) and arrive at Jinnah International Airport (KHI).
Scheduled flights between King Abdulaziz International Airport (JED) and Jinnah International Airport (KHI) depart 2-4 times a day. These flights are serviced by Pakistan International Airlines, Saudia, Flyadeal, Flynas, AirBlue, Qatar Airways, SalamAir, Gulf Air, Oman Air, Jazeera Airways, FlyDubai and Emirates and the typical transit time is around 3h 48m.
No, it doesn't look like there are dedicated Cargo planes flying between Mecca and Karachi. There are regular passenger aircraft however and they might be able to accommodate your cargo depending on its dimensions and weight.
The distance between Mecca and Karachi by cargo ship is 2,494 Nautical Miles (4,618 Kilometres / 2,870 Miles). This distance is measured by sea between Jeddah (SAJED) and Karachi (PKKHI).
The distance between Mecca and Karachi by air is around 2,881 Kilometres (1,790 Miles). This distance is measured following typical flight paths between King Abdulaziz International Airport (JED) and Jinnah International Airport (KHI).
378kg CO₂e (per TEU) is the estimated emissions output (CO2e) when transporting a typical shipping container (1 TEU) from Mecca to Karachi. This is calculated using the overall historical emissions of the average container ship on this trade lane and dividing it by the total projected capacity.
246kg CO₂e (per 100kg) is the estimated emissions output (CO2e) when sending cargo by air from Mecca to Karachi. This is calculated by determining the total fuel burn output of various aircraft that typically fly this route and dividing it by the total available cargo capacity in KGs.
